I have not stayed in either place--but I used to live in Kennett. Chadds Ford would be pretty and more rural. Kennett has restaurants and shops you can go to. CF does not really have a town center (unless they have built like crazy since I was there). Plus I don't know that I would want to navigate those back roads after wine with dinner :-)

The other issue is that if you are going soon/the spring--the Brandywine River can flood BIG time so you would want to be on the west side of it to still be able to go to Longwood etc. So Kennett would be better for that reason.
